SAAS

The new Home of the Upper School is a 5-story academic building for grades 9-12 at the Seattle Academy of Arts and Sciences. The recent completion of the project unifies this Middle School and Upper School campus on one urban block in Capital Hill, Seattle, and connects the campus buildings through a large inner-block courtyard and gathering space. The new building offers SAAS students a range of coveted innovation spaces—wood shop, metal shop, digital fabrication studio, maker classrooms and music production suites. A series of connected student community spaces step up through all five levels, providing a diversity of environments to connect, engage and decompress, each offering a different scale and style and social opportunity and informal learning.

The largest student commons is supported by a commercial kitchen and server for lunch and events. Three upper levels of classrooms include natural ventilation and abundant daylight, and are interspersed with faculty and administration offices, accommodations, and learning support spaces. The project operates fossil-fuel free, with a high-performance building envelope, rooftop solar arrays, vegetated roofs, bioretention planters, and includes native and indigenous species gardens.

Learning Objectives:

  1. We will share how the new Innovations core curriculum at SAAS informed the building program, and how we developed a mix of hands-on making and digital fabrication shops to support diverse learning styles and curricular goals.
  2. We will share lessons learned from the development of an educational garden, incorporating input from a tribal consultant on indigenous botany and knowledge, and with narrative and interpretive signage around the indigenous food forest and edible plants. We will share our process and outcomes with the group, and how we engaged teachers in the process and for future curricular development.
  3. We will share lessons learned through faculty feedback with manually operated classroom windows vs indicator control lights from the Middle School building design to the Upper School design.
  4. We will discuss strategic adjacencies between classrooms, social spaces, and faculty/admin offices to provide student-owned spaces that can be passively supervised by adults in a non-intrusive manner.

Jackson Elementary School

The new Jackson Elementary School is a replacement building that sits the highest portion of the site, taking advantage of territorial views towards the Cascade Mountains range. The developable site area for the new building was constrained by public utility easements through the middle of the property, a wetland buffer, mature trees, steep slopes, and the old school building, which remained fully occupied during construction. These conditions led to the design of compact two-story school. The project was multi-phased to keep the existing school in operation. Most of the new building (except the gym and music) was built in the first phase, next to the occupied existing building. Upon completion, the school moved into the new spaces, allowing the old building to be demolished, making room for the construction of the new gym and music spaces as well as the parking and drop off areas.

The compact layout efficiently organizes spaces to create grade level neighborhoods and collaborations zones while also creating a sense of openness in the school. Large graphic walls connect academic and community spaces and highlight the school’s tradition of raising and releasing salmon in a local stream. Large trees that were carefully preserved at the front of the school maintain a friendly connection to the neighborhood while providing a new presence and highly functional facility for the community.

Learning Objectives:

  1. Planning for multi-phased occupied project. Building on an occupied school site has challenges, adding complexities of site constraints such as wetlands, utility easements and steep slopes multiplies these complexities to a 4-dimensional challenge of planning what can occupy the same space over time. As designers, how do we accommodate construction on a limited area while mainlining highly functional academic spaces on the same property?
  2. Explore the use of environmental graphic design to add vibrancy to spaces and tell stories of the school’s traditions.
  3. Identify architectural, landscape, and site strategies that improve physical safety, universal access, and civic presence in a residential community.
  4. Consider how a compact building layout may contribute to the school’s sense of community, collaboration, and ease of visibility.
